The reality is, the biology of diabetes creates some results that most diabetics don't expect. Here are five examples of the "strange biology" of diabetes of which every diabetic should be aware of.


Carbohydrate Free Diet

Five Reasons Foods Can Sometimes Raise Blood Sugar Levels and Sometimes Not!



1. Sugar is not absolutely always bad for diabetics.



Five Reasons Foods Can Sometimes Raise Blood Sugar Levels and Sometimes Not!

There are rare circumstances when diabetics experience predictably low blood sugars. Examples are prolonged aerobic exercise (taking a hike, for example), slow stomach emptying (after a very fatty meal or due to diabetic damage to the nerves controlling the stomach), and over-medication with diabetes drugs. When blood sugars crash, consuming sugar is the best way to get them back to normal. The amount of sugar most diabetics need to correct low blood sugars, however, is the equivalent of about 15 grams of glucose. That's about the amount of carbohydrate in half a cookie or half a cup of juice... all a diabetic needs to get back to normal.

2. A large bowl of salad can send blood sugars soaring skyward.

That's because receptors in the lining of your stomach send a message to the pancreas to get ready for a large release of glucose as if your stomach were full of, say, potato chips. The pancreas releases a small amount of insulin to take care of the released sugar combined with a large amount of glucagon, the latter a hormone that stimulates the liver to release stored sugars just in case the meal in the stomach was low-carb.

3. Carbs eaten at breakfast sometimes raise blood sugars more than carbs eaten any other time of day.

This is because of the "dawn phenomenon," a peculiar characteristic of the liver in some type 2 diabetics... but not all... that causes it to recycle more insulin in the hours just before sunrise than at any other time of day. Even if you have carefully regulated your blood sugars all day long, you can wake up with your levels 20 to 150 mg/dl higher in the morning than when you went to bed.

4. Salt can raise blood sugars as much as sugar. That's because excessive salt is dehydrating. The kidneys flush salt away to keep bloodstream sodium levels constant. With less fluid however, blood sugar levels soar, that is, until your body is rehydrated. Sometimes just drinking water can significantly lower these levels.

5. Gum infections can change body chemistry so that almost any food becomes dangerous to diabetics. Gum infections raise blood sugars, and high blood sugars feed gum infections. An easy test for gum infections is to swish some ice water in your mouth for 30 seconds. If a tooth hurts, or if you then notice swollen gums or bleeding from your gums, you need to make an appointment with your dentist right away. Regular dental care, surprisingly, helps you control diabetes.

So what is the message of these examples? No food is always safe for diabetics. No food is always dangerous for diabetics. But the best diabetic diet provides all foods in modest portions... so if you happen to be eating something that isn't good for you, at least you won't eat too much!

And, for someone with type 2 diabetes, your body cannot handle a big load of carbs. Even if your pancreas can make insulin (unlike someone with type 1 diabetes), your cells are resistant to its effects. The net effect is to leave the blood sugar in your blood - able to age your cells prematurely and eventually cause a variety of undesirable complications. This leads to a simple but effective strategy - don't ask your body to process carbs that it cannot handle in the first place. Your blood sugar will not rise too high, giving you a better chance to sidestep the complications of type 2 diabetes.


Carbohydrate Free Diet

Best Blood Sugar Diet for Reversing Type 2 Diabetes



So, what can you eat on a good low carb diet? The foundation of such a diet includes the reality that your food choices need to tilt toward foods with good quality protein and healthier fats. With what experts call macronutrients, your food comes in with protein, fat, and carbohydrate components. Reduce carbs and you will need to boost up the others - but do so in a health-promoting way. Avoid creating an imbalanced diet just to claim you have cut down on carbs.



Best Blood Sugar Diet for Reversing Type 2 Diabetes

For instance, many vegetables are low carb and good for you. Green leafy vegetables and cruciferous vegetables like broccoli are low in carbs and deliver many key nutrients to your cells. Certain proteins contain fats that are better for you than others, e.g., omega-3 fatty acids from certain fattier fishes like wild salmon or sardines. Obviously, in addition to healthier sources of protein, a good low carb diet will include foods that contain carbohydrates, but ones that are lower on the glycemic index and glycemic load scales.

Glycemic index (GI) is a rating of the speed with which a specific food can raise your blood sugar level. A high GI food would be white bread or white potatoes. A lower GI food might include certain beans and nuts or raw apples. The low GI food may contain carbs, but ones that take a longer time to get into your system and raise your blood sugar level. Obviously, if a food does not contain many carbohydrates, its GI rating will be low.

Nutritionists often prefer to look at foods in terms of their glycemic load, however. Glycemic load value helps you rate a food based on the portion you eat (grams of carbs in the food multiplied by its GI rating divided by 100). When you eat foods from grains, you will find that whole grains tend to be more nutritious than refined grains (white flour), e.g., with natural B vitamins and fiber that is good for you, and whole grain glycemic index and load values are often lower.

So, while 1 cup of brown rice may have a glycemic load of 23 (versus 1 cup of white rice at 33), the brown rice is still higher in that value than a medium sized apple at 6. Need a better sweetener? Check out stevia, which comes from a natural plant source. You can find stevia in dry and liquid forms for sweetening beverages and foods.

The bottom line here is that you can eat a healthier low carb diet by making food choices that will help you control blood sugar levels in diabetes, without resorting to completely carb free foods. Sensible low carb food choices for blood sugar control lead to the best blood sugar diet for reversing type 2 diabetes.

The role carbohydrates play in your diet is possibly one of the vital considerations, yet often the focus is totally on the sugars in foods. Carbohydrates fall into two groups. Simple carbohydrates are sugars such as fructose, sucrose, and lactose. This is the focus of many new diabetics. Cut out the sugar, cut out the problem, right? Wrong!

Yes these are carbohydrates that cause problems, and when your doctor tells new diabetics to cut out sugars and carbohydrates they are not being redundant. They mean these simple carbohydrates AND the complex carbohydrates found in foods like potatoes and other vegetables, breads, and cereals. No wonder people panic when they hear the word diabetes. This list covers over half of what we base our diets on.

During digestion carbohydrates are converted to sugars, their simplest form, in the intestines. The body responds by producing insulin to combat the spike in blood sugar. Those with diabetes have problems with this production of insulin. Their insulin response does not work properly. They may not produce enough insulin, or what is produced does not do the work properly. This may be the result of family history, a sedentary lifestyle, excess weight, and / or eating a diet filled with foods that cause big spikes in blood sugar.

Well, there is not much we can do about family history, but the other causes can be managed so that a diabetic condition is less likely to occur.

CARBOHYDRATES AND THE GLYCEMIC INDEX

You have probably heard about the Glycemic index lately in television commercials and infomercials for diets. The Glycemic index is basically a new system for classifying carbohydrates and it has received a lot of attention lately and for good reason. The Glycemic index measures how quickly and how much blood sugar rises after a person eats food containing carbohydrates. One of the most important factors in determining a food's glycemic index is the level of processing.

Highly processed carbohydrates have the outer bran and germ layer removed from the original kernel of grain. This causes bigger spies in blood sugar than would occur without this processing. Using whole-grain foods is one of the ways you can continue to eat foods you love while cutting out the excess carbohydrates. Eating fresh fruit is another. For example. White rice is highly processed and has a high glycemic index. Brown rice, on the other hand has a lower index and although it still converts to sugars in the body, the levels are lower.

Depending on the severity of your diabetes and your weight, you may be able to eat up to 100 grams of complex carbohydrates per day, but remember, this does not mean you can eat these in the form of sugars and starches. Counting carbohydrates is necessary but you should not lose sight of the bigger picture. You need to become sensitive to, and aware of, what makes up your daily food intake. The type of carbohydrate,type of fat, and then shoot for a realistic standard such as 20 carbohydrate grams per meal. If your total carbohydrates per meal becomes greater than you are comfortable with, then make substitutions of ingredients to create a good balance. In addition to watching your simple and complex carbohydrates, it is important to remember that replacing carbs with a lot of proteins is not a good choice either. A high-protein diet puts additional strain on the kidneys and carbohydrate restriction also affects the body's water balance.

SUGAR-FREE CAUTION

Just because a product is labeled as 'sugar-free' does not mean it is safe for a diabetic to consume. Sugar free cake mixes, snack cakes, and cookies especially, should be avoided because even though they may not technically contain added sugar, the starch that is in them will quickly convert to sugar before absorption into the bloodstream. Also, the 'no sugar added' items such as ice cream, pies and some candies may be loaded with sugars in other forms as well as carbs. The 'no-sugar added label' means only that the manufacturer did not add any additional sugar beyond what is naturally present and it does not, usually, address carbs at all.

Glucose, Mannose, B-keto acids, Amino acids( Leucine, Arginine and others) are the food components that increase insulin secretion Glucose is the most important stimulatory agent of insulin secretion, as it is always present in the blood, its concentration is kept within a narrow range and its amounts consumed by humans are the largest ones amongst all nutrients.


Carbohydrate Free Diet

Foods Increase Insulin and Foods Decrease Blood Sugar



Thus sugars and starchy foods that release glucose like Potatoes, Rice, Pasta, Bread...etc, all lead to rapid rise in blood glucose concentration having a high Glycemic Index ( GI) which is an index of the speed of appearance of high glucose concentration in the blood after ingesting food.



Foods Increase Insulin and Foods Decrease Blood Sugar

Insulin secretion increase is not a good favor for the normal person. For example, if a normal healthy person ingested food that increases insulin secretion sharply, the secreted insulin will cause glucose vanishes quickly from the blood and this person will feel hungry, consequently he will take foods that block this feeling,i.e. foods with high Glycemic Index and this effect will create spikes in blood glucose level. This may lead to overweight of normal person ( having other predisposing factors), as well as it is a predisposing factor to insulin resistance.

Insulin secretion increase on eating high Glycemic Index foods is not the case of a diabetic subject, as his debilitated pancreas may not secrete the sufficient amounts of insulin to meet the requirements needed to meet the sudden glucose load, leading to hyperglycemia.

Pregnancy hormonal levels can increase the blood sugar of a pregnant woman to the point that some people with normal glucose metabolism become diabetic during pregnancy, and although 95% of them recover after delivery yet, consuming much of the high Glycemic foods can exacerbate this case.

Some foods like Garlic and Onions can decrease blood sugar by competing with Insulin for Insulin inactivating sites in the liver, and this results in increase in free Insulin in the blood and this Insulin decreases blood sugar. Ginseng herb has been shown to increase the release of insulin from the pancreas and to increase the of Insulin receptors, i.e. it enhances the effect of Insulin in decreasing blood sugar.
